Title:
POLYCRYSTALLINE DIAMOND COMPACT CUTTER HAVING INTERFACE

Abstract:

To reduce break of a cutter by containing a low Co content in the central area extending apart from the carbide-diamond interface adjacent to a diamond table, and containing a carbide with a higher Co content in the remaining part of the base material, that is, the outer area.

The core 12 of a base material 10 is manufactured from a sintered WC having 5-15 wt.% of Co binder phase. The outer part 14 of the base material 10 is manufactured from sintered WC having 13-22 wt.% of Co binder phase. A carbide which is harder or has higher rigidity is required by the core 12 of a cutter to support a diamond table 40. When softer carbide (e.g. with a higher Co content) is used in the area, the diamond table 40 is bent to propagate a vertical crack through the whole of the cutter. Thus, break and abrasion of the cutter can be reduced.
